  • House GOP Kills No-Excuse Absentee Voting (Video)

    via DPVA:

    “Following a motion from former Republican Party of Virginia Chairman Jeff Frederick, Speaker Bill Howell rules a no-excuse absentee voting amendment from Gov. Tim Kaine not germane – thus avoiding a recorded vote and killing the measure.”
